WEBB CITY, Mo. – A free on-farm winterization workshop will be held from 9 to noon, Tuesday, November 29, at the Webb City Farmers Market’s Fruit Education Site.
The class will be led by Patrick Byers with the University of Missouri Extension and Angela Brattin with Lincoln University Cooperative Extension.
Participants can expect to learn or engage by:
- Discussingwinterizing irrigation
- Using row covers on high tunnel strawberry plantings
- Putting blackberries to bed for the winter
Officials say the workshop is part of a series of workshops at the site focused on growing blackberries, strawberries, and elderberries and is funded through a Missouri Department of Agriculture Specialty Crops Block Grant.
